Spyder Imagine will keep up with a lot of guns on the speedball field, and a few upgrades and it can be almost as good as an ion. My imagine still works and i've had it for about 4 years. It's what i was using when i was recruited onto my first team.

Tippmann 98 custom for a rec/scenario/woods ball player where the gun might be in the mud and dirt or if you want to be able to throw it in the back of your truck and forget about it. My tippmann 98 custom was left pressurized for nearly a year and still works perfectly fine. Oiled it and cleaned it once in the time i've had it.
